Call Center Representative applicants have rated the interview process at TD with 2 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 69.2%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Call Center Representative roles take an average of 21 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at TD overall takes an average of 22 days.
Common stages of the interview process at TD as a Call Center Representative according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 40%
Presentation: 20%
Skills test: 20%
Drug test: 20%

The interview process started with a phone interview which was very basic to a 1on1 within 2 weeks of the initial phone interview. As long as you have call center experience you're good to go.
